Phoebe Launches New Pharmacy Technology for Employees

Pharm2Albany, GA | October 7, 2025 – Phoebe Putney Memorial Hospital (PPMH) is the first hospital in Georgia to utilize a pharmacy smart locker solution to make prescription pickup for employees more convenient and efficient. The hospital’s Employee Pharmacy deployed the advanced system that securely stores and dispenses medication, allowing employees 24/7 access to pick up prescriptions.

Since the smart locker is only for use by Phoebe staff, it is located in a secure area next to the pharmacy that can only be accessed with an employee badge.  Once a pharmacist prepares a patient’s medication, it is placed in a secure, automated locker compartment.  The patient receives an electronic notification with a locker code which they can use to access their medication.  Smart lockers enhance patient care by not only offering convenient, secure prescription pickup, but also by ensuring medication counseling remains readily accessible through integrated pharmacist support and communication options at the time of retrieval.

“This truly allows our employees to pick up their prescriptions on their schedule, not ours.  We believe it will be especially beneficial for 2nd and 3rd shift employees who may not have time to come to the pharmacy during normal business hours to get their medication.  Hopefully, that will boost medication adherence and help improve the health and wellness of our team,” Evans said.

The Phoebe Pharmacy team is made up of more than 70 pharmacists and 50 techs and other staff who operate 10 pharmacy locations.  Those locations include inpatient pharmacies at all four of Phoebe’s hospitals, which processed more than 6 million medication orders last fiscal year.

Phoebe also operates two medication management clinics and four outpatient locations – two hematology/oncology locations, in addition to a specialty pharmacy and the employee pharmacy. The department opened a new retail location on the Phoebe Putney Memorial Hospital campus earlier this year that integrates services of the Phoebe Employee Pharmacy and Phoebe Specialty Pharmacy and is also open to the general public.

Phoebe administers a 340b Drug Discount Program and Indigent Drug Assistant Services at all four hospitals.  The health system also has clinical affiliation agreements with multiple colleges of pharmacy, helping train third and fourth-year students, and Phoebe has operated a pharmacy residency program since 2008.
